If you've got a moment, please tell us what we did right so we can do more of it. Thanks for letting us know this page needs work. We're sorry we let you down. If you've got a moment, please tell us how we can make the documentation better.
The date part year, month, or day, for example that the function operates on. See Dateparts for Date or Time Stamp functions. An integer that specified the interval number of days, for example to add to the target expression.
A negative integer subtracts the interval. A date or timestamp column or an expression that implicitly converts to a date or time stamp. The date or time stamp expression must contain the specified date part. The default time stamp for a date value is You can name dateparts in full or abbreviate them; in this case, m stands for minutes, not months.
DATEADD: If there are fewer days in the date you are adding to than in the result month, the result will be the corresponding day of the result month, not the last day of that month.
The dark mode beta is finally here. Change your preferences any time. Stack Overflow for Teams is a private, secure spot for you and your coworkers to find and share information. In addition to the simple addition shown by others, you can also use seq. Date or seq. Learn more. R adding days to a date [duplicate] Ask Question. Asked 7 years, 11 months ago. Active 7 years, 11 months ago. Viewed 83k times.
I have a date that I would like to add days to in order to find some future date. Active Oldest Votes. Andrie Andrie k 34 34 gold badges silver badges bronze badges. If you are commonly dealing with dates, the lubridate library is your friend.
Date Sys. Greg Snow Greg Snow For reference: to subtract a year: seq. Just use as. Dirk Eddelbuettel Dirk Eddelbuettel k 46 46 gold badges silver badges bronze badges. The Overflow Blog.
Featured on Meta. Community and Moderator guidelines for escalating issues via new response…. Feedback on Q2 Community Roadmap. Technical site integration observational experiment live on Stack Overflow. Dark Mode Beta - help us root out low-contrast and un-converted bits.Keep in touch and stay productive with Teams and Officeeven when you're working remotely.
Suppose you want to adjust a project's schedule date by adding two weeks to see what the new completion date will be, or you want to determine how long a single activity will take to complete in a list of project tasks.
You can add or subtract a number of days to or from a date by using a simple formula, or you can use worksheet functions that are designed to work specifically with dates in Excel. Add or subtract days from a date Suppose that a bill of yours is due on the second Friday of each month. You want to transfer funds to your checking account so that those funds arrive 15 calendar days before that date, so you'll subtract 15 days from the due date. In the following example, you'll see how to add and subtract dates by entering positive or negative numbers.
Enter the number of days to add or subtract in column B.
VBA DateAdd Function
You can enter a negative number to subtract days from your start date, and a positive number to add to your date. The EDATE function requires two arguments: the start date and the number of months that you want to add or subtract. To subtract months, enter a negative number as the second argument. Enter the number of months to add or subtract in column B.
To indicate if a month should be subtracted, you can enter a minus sign - before the number e. Depending on the format of the cells that contain the formulas that you entered, Excel might display the results as serial numbers. For example, 8-Feb might be displayed as Excel stores dates as sequential serial numbers so that they can be used in calculations.
By default, January 1, is serial number 1, and January 1, is serial number because it is 40, days after January 1, If your results appear as serial numbers, select the cells in question and continue with the following steps:.
SQL Server DATEADD Function
Under Categoryclick Dateselect the date format you want, and then click OK. The value in each of the cells should appear as a date instead of a serial number.MS Excel - Date Functions Part 1
In this example, we're adding and subtracting years from a starting date with the following formula:. It then adds 3 years from cell B2, resulting in In this example, we're adding and subtracting years, months and days from a starting date with the following formula:. It then adds 1 year from cell B2, resulting in In this case, the formula will recognize that and automatically add another year to the result, bumping it from to The DAY function returns 8, and adds 15 to it.
This will work similarly to the MONTH portion of the formula if you go over the number of days in a given month. To format your results as dates, select cell B1. Learn more. Formulas and functions.Dates in Excel are just serial numbers. The number 1 represents January 1,the number is September 26,and so on. When you have a valid date in Excel, you and just add days directly. Day values can be positive or negative. The Excel DAY function returns the day of the month as a number between 1 to 31 from a given date.
You can use the DAY function to extract a day number from a date into a cell. You can also use the DAY function to extract and feed a day value Formulas are the key to getting things done in Excel. You'll also learn how to troubleshoot, trace errors, and fix problems.
The dark mode beta is finally here. Change your preferences any time. Stack Overflow for Teams is a private, secure spot for you and your coworkers to find and share information. I have a user defined field for date which I was the one who set this date.
Example: my column is name is "Return Booked", how shall I add 1 day to every return booked I have set? See attached: SQL Server result. You need to change the GETDATE in the snippet to your value, and it is not a good practice to keep date values in nvarcharso you will need some conversion first.
As datatype of your column is nvarcharDateadd function on nvarchar will fail, so First you need to convert the column value to datetime and then use the DateAdd function, like below. The conversion will fail for this particular row, so recommended to fix such bad data.
Learn more. How to add 1 day from a user defined date in SQL? Ask Question. Asked 1 year, 8 months ago. Active 1 year, 8 months ago. Viewed 4k times. Trish Fernandez Trish Fernandez 61 1 1 silver badge 5 5 bronze badges.
Active Oldest Votes. Vinit 2, 1 1 gold badge 10 10 silver badges 20 20 bronze badges. What part of the code I need to delete?Register and Participate in Oracle's online communities. Learn from thousand of experts, get answers to your questions and share knowledge with peers.
This discussion is archived. Can I have the code. This content has been marked as final. Show 21 replies. If you want to add 1 day, you just, well, add 1 to a date. If you want to know the date a week ago, just subtract 7 from the date. It's just addition or subtraction, and we don't have functions for those operations, right? The answer is not that simple.
What will happen if you want to subtract 10 from the 1st of the month. Ok, let's revive a 6 year old Boss, did you notice the posting date of this thread? Posted: Nov 21, AM So, i think this statement perhaps extracted from one of our new user without noticing the actual posting of the day.
Satyaki De. Perhaps the thread was revived just so we could have a chuckle. Why open a really old thread? Why create a function for that?DateAdd function is categorized under the date and time function in VBA and this function has an output value as a date, it takes input as a format of date and adds it to the current date to return a new date, the syntax for this function takes three arguments interval, the number and the date.
Using DateAdd function we can add and subtract days, months, and years from the given date. Date in excel is part and parcel of our daily work, we cannot work in excel without date, time and other important stuff. Adding one date to another date, subtracting one date from another is the common process. In the regular worksheet, we simply do arithmetic operations and get the result. Interval: Interval is nothing but what is the kind of value you want to add or subtract.
For example, whether you want to add or subtract a month, whether you want to add or subtract days, whether you want to add or subtract a year, whether you want to add or subtract quarter, etc…. To start the proceedings lets apply simple DateAdd function. Step 5: What is the operation we want to do. We want a day to the date. Step 8: Show the result of the variable in the VBA message box. In order to add we have supplied positive numbers, to subtract we need to supply negative numbers that are all.
If deduct 3 months from the date 14 th March it will go back to the previous year. Below you can find some useful excel VBA articles —.
Your email address will not be published. Save my name, email, and website in this browser for the next time I comment. Login details for this Free course will be emailed to you. Free Excel Course. Excel VBA DateAdd Function DateAdd function is categorized under the date and time function in VBA and this function has an output value as a date, it takes input as a format of date and adds it to the current date to return a new date, the syntax for this function takes three arguments interval, the number and the date.
Syntax Interval: Interval is nothing but what is the kind of value you want to add or subtract. For example, whether you want to add or subtract a month, whether you want to add or subtract days, whether you want to add or subtract a year, whether you want to add or subtract quarter, etc… Below are a list of codes and its descriptions.
Number: The number of months, days or week as provided in the interval we want to add or subtract to the date. Date: The actual date value we are doing the arithmetic operation. Popular Course in this category.
View Course. Leave a Reply Cancel reply Your email address will not be published.